How much do tree tn j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for tree tn in the United States is $29.17,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$22.36 and $33.17 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Tree Trimmer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Tree Trimmer, you need knowledge of arboriculture practices, physical fitness, and typically a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with chainsaws, climbing gear, wood chippers, and sometimes certifications like ISA Certified Tree Worker are important for safe and effective work. Strong attention to detail, communication, and teamwork skills help ensure safety and efficiency on the job. These skills and qualifications are vital for maintaining healthy trees, preventing property damage, and ensuring personal and team safety.

What are Tree Technicians?

Tree Technicians, often referred to as arborists or tree care specialists, are professionals trained in the care, maintenance, and removal of trees and shrubs. They assess tree health, diagnose diseases or pest issues, and perform pruning, fertilization, and other treatments to promote healthy growth. Tree Technicians may also perform tree removal or emergency services, especially after storms. Their work ensures the safety and beauty of landscapes while preserving urban and natural forests.

What are some common challenges faced by Tree Trimmers and how can they be managed on the job?

Tree Trimmers often face challenges such as working at heights, handling heavy equipment, and navigating unpredictable weather conditions. Safety is a top priority, so following proper procedures and using safety gear like harnesses and helmets is essential. Additionally, clear communication with team members helps coordinate tasks efficiently and minimizes risk. Gaining experience with different tree species and pruning techniques can also help overcome technical challenges and deliver quality work.
